Iberia Travel offers a remarkable opportunity to discover the vibrant culture, stunning landscapes, and time-honored sites of Spain. From the bustling streets of Madrid to the tranquil beaches of the Costa Brava, https://kobizxzb988363.azuria-wiki.com/user